Natural gas pressure reducers play a critical role by adjusting the high-pressure that typically exists within industrial supply lines to a safe and usable level for residential and commercial applications. As natural gas travels from production fields, through pipelines, and eventually to the end-user, the pressure must be carefully regulated to prevent damage to infrastructure and ensure user safety. A well-designed natural gas pressure reducer is characterized by its precision and responsiveness. It employs a diaphragm or a piston mechanism, capable of fine-tuning gas flow and maintaining consistent pressure levels, even amidst fluctuating supply pressures. This degree of control not only safeguards the appliances and machinery reliant on natural gas but also optimizes gas consumption, leading to cost savings and enhanced operational efficiency.
Additionally, expertise in manufacturing pressure reducers involves a deep understanding of materials science. The choice of materials, from corrosion-resistant alloys to high-grade synthetic seals, influences the durability and maintenance requirements of the pressure reducers.
